Core Event: Miscommunication Leads to Temporary Block
Dave Portnoy, founder of Barstool Sports, recently experienced a communication breakdown with basketball star Caitlin Clark, which he initially believed resulted in her blocking him. This incident stemmed from an awkward phone call facilitated by Portnoy's employee, Rico Bosco, who inadvertently connected Portnoy with a family member of Clark's boyfriend, Connor McCaffery. The situation escalated when the family member expressed discontent regarding Portnoy's comments about Fran McCaffery, Connor's father and former Iowa men's basketball coach.

Official Statements & Responses
Following the incident, Portnoy expressed his frustration on "Barstool Live," stating, “I said ‘testing, am I blocked?’” He later clarified that Clark responded humorously, indicating she was not actually blocking him. Portnoy's comments about the McCaffery family were made in the context of Iowa's basketball performance under new head coach Ben McCollum, which he believed was a positive change.
Criticism & Opposition: Reactions to Portnoy's Comments
Portnoy's remarks about Fran McCaffery, particularly after Iowa's victory over Florida, drew criticism. He tweeted, “I don’t want to tattle but my college basketball expert told me the grass isn’t always greener on the other side in regards to Iowa firing Fran McCaffery.” This comment was perceived by some as insensitive, given the context of the family's recent struggles.
